Transaction 2388080897ac595f453df4bbf8af0e69b008357fe0d81d017670f0d4099565c1
1 Input
1 Output
-
2388080897ac595f453df4bbf8af0e69b008357fe0d81d017670f0d4099565c1:0
- value
- 9825667
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d810b7f9827d2a1fe341b632e6f4155a08548ae OP_EQUAL
- address
- 3EbDnnm3oumgbnfY4mKi5KwPb7JWY7qzXR